The answer to the 2013 Advent competition.

Ho Ho Ho its Advent time again

In an unprecedented turn of events there were NO correct answers this year. The closest to the correct answer was submitted by Cos and I hereby declare him the winner!  :yahoo: I'm sure you will join me in congratulating him on his sterling efforts.

Well done to everyone who played along. The Day 21 questions were tough and the test was taken over 100 times in total. I will leave this quiz on show for the next few days and have set it to show the answers as you answer the questions.

The answer to all the other questions are below:

Day 1. In which country was Ferrari's 500th race? First letter of country. = Hungary (H)                                                      
Day 2. In which country did Anthony Davidson make his F1 debut? First letter of country = Hungary (H)                                                         
Day 3. Anagram Salad Tornado Mop This driver scored one point in 2013 but in which country? = Hungary (H)                                                      
Day 4. Name the Oxford school team from Cowley that reached the National Finals of the 'Formula 1 in Schools' competition. 3 words, first letter of first word. = Hippos Strike Back (H changed to T later)                                                          
Day 5 . Word Search There are 6 drivers from the 2013 line up. Find all 6 then you need the one who finished the season with the least amount of points. First letter of surname. = Sutil (S)                                                         
Day 6. The 2010 F1 world championship was a closely fought battle but how many times did the lead of the championship change in the season? = Nine (N)                                             
Day 7. The semi-automatic gearbox revolutionised F1 but who was the first driver to win a Grand Prix using one? Nigel Mansell (M)                                                      
Day 8. Jigsaw. Solve the jigsaw and todays letter will be revealed. = G                                                         
Day 9. How many drivers won a Grand Prix in the 2003 season? = Eight (E)                                                         
Day 10. 10 F1 questions. Letter = O                                                         
Day 11. Today's letter is Y – Not really it was hiding and was T                                                         
Day 12. Maths Day: 2x3-5+0=1 (A)                                                         
Day 13. Word Search. 6 Teams to find. Who scored the most points in 2013. Last letter of their name Force India = (A)                                                         
Day 14. Letter = V                                                         
Day 15. Wizaround! = I                                                         
Day 16. Jigsaw Wizzle Bernie says  – No Letter!                                                         
Day 17. Maths. (22+6+2)/5+3=9. Letter = I                                                         
Day 18. Name the driver. Ralf Schumacher (Age 50 on 30 June 2025) Letter = O                                                         
Day 19. Anagram. Alphanumerical Scratch Tree = Charles Pic Caterham Renault = I                                                         
Day 20. Name the driver from the picture. Nigel Mansel = N                                                         
Day 21. QWIZ- Answer the questions and get 4 letters – T,E,D & O
Final letter A given with the clue to the phrase.
